Description

1,6-Didehydro-3β-Methoxyerythrinan-15-Ol is a specialized erythrinan alkaloid derivative, a compound class known for its complex polycyclic structure. This high-purity intermediate is of significant interest for advanced pharmaceutical research and development, particularly in the synthesis of novel therapeutic agents. It is primarily utilized by research institutions and pharmaceutical companies engaged in the development of central nervous system (CNS) active compounds and other bioactive molecules.

Basic Information

Product Name 1,6-Didehydro-3β-Methoxyerythrinan-15-Ol
CAS No. 27675-39-4
Molecular Formula C17H21NO2
Molecular Weight 271.36 g/mol
Synonyms 3β-Methoxyerythrinan-15-ol, 1,6-didehydro-; 1,6-Didehydro-3β-methoxyerythrinan-15-ol; Erythrinan-15-ol, 1,6-didehydro-3-methoxy-, (3β)-; 3-Methoxy-1,6-didehydroerythrinan-15-ol; 15-Hydroxy-3-methoxy-1,6-didehydroerythrinan
